[[http://www.uniprot.org/uniprot/CTXA2_NAJAT CTXA2_NAJAT]] Basic protein that bind to cell membrane and depolarizes cardiomyocytes. It also shows lytic activities, but 2-fold less important than that of CTX-A4. It binds to the integrin alpha-V/beta-3 with a moderate affinity. It may interact with sulfatides in the cell membrane which induces pore formation and cell internalization and is responsible for cytotoxicity in cardiomyocytes. It also may target the mitochondrial membrane and induces mitochondrial swelling and fragmentation.<ref>PMID:9398182</ref>
